1、isnull函数的用法
isnull函数是一种在编程语言中常见的函数,它的主要作用是判断一个值是否为空。在许多编程语言中,空值通常用NULL或者None来表示。isnull函数可以帮助我们在程序中快速准确地判断一个值是否为空。
在使用isnull函数时,通常会传入一个值作为参数。函数会判断这个值是否为空,如果为空就返回True,否则返回False。使用isnull函数可以避免因为处理空值而引发的错误或异常情况。
isnull函数的使用非常简单,只需要使用该函数加上要判断的变量或者值作为参数。例如,在Python中,可以使用以下方式来判断一个变量是否为空:
```python
value = None
if isnull(value):
print("值为空")
else:
print("值不为空")
```
在上述例子中,我们将变量value赋值为None,即空值。然后使用isnull函数判断该变量是否为空,根据判断结果输出对应的消息。
除了判断变量是否为空之外,isnull函数还可以用于判断数组或列表中的元素是否为空。例如:
```python
array = [1, None, "Hello", None, 5.5, ""]
for value in array:
if isnull(value):
print("值为空")
else:
print("值不为空")
```
在这个例子中,我们定义了一个数组array,包含了多个元素,其中有些元素为空。通过遍历数组中的元素,并使用isnull函数判断每个元素是否为空,可以方便地处理包含空值的数据。
总结起来,isnull函数是一种判断值是否为空的常用函数。它可以帮助我们在编程中处理空值的情况,避免错误或异常的发生。无论是判断单个变量还是数组中的元素,isnull函数都能够快速准确地完成判断任务。因此,在日常的编程工作中,合理使用isnull函数可以提高代码的健壮性和可靠性。
2、python库中isnull函数介绍
Python库中的isnull函数是一种用于检查数据缺失值的强大工具。它是pandas库中的一个函数,pandas是一种在数据分析领域广泛使用的Python库。
isnull函数可以接受Series、DataFrame或单个元素作为输入,并返回一个布尔值的Series、DataFrame或单个元素。当输入值为缺失值时,isnull函数会返回True;否则,返回False。
使用isnull函数可以方便地检查数据中的缺失值。例如,当我们读取一个包含大量数据的CSV文件时,经常会遇到一些缺失值,这些缺失值可能会对数据分析产生不良影响。使用isnull函数可以快速定位这些缺失值,便于我们进行后续的数据清洗和分析工作。
下面是一个简单的例子,演示了如何使用isnull函数检查DataFrame中的缺失值:
```python
import pandas as pd
data = {'Name': ['Alice', 'Bob', None, 'David'],
'Age': [25, 30, None, 20],
'Country': ['USA', 'UK', 'Canada', None]}
df = pd.DataFrame(data)
print(df.isnull())
```
运行上面的代码将输出以下结果:
```
Name Age Country
0 False False False
1 False False False
2 True True False
3 False False True
```
从结果中可以看出,isnull函数将缺失值null识别为True,非缺失值识别为False。我们可以根据这些结果来判断哪些数据缺失,从而采取相应的处理措施。
isnull函数是一个简单而实用的工具,可以帮助我们迅速地检查数据中的缺失值。它使得数据清洗更加高效,为后续的数据分析提供了有力支持。
3、sql中判断字段为null或者空
在SQL中,我们经常需要判断一个字段是否为NULL或者为空。虽然NULL和空是不同的概念,但是在判断的情况下,可以使用相似的方法来处理。
我们需要明确NULL和空的含义。在SQL中,NULL表示一个字段没有被赋予任何值,而空则表示字段被赋予了一个空值。当我们需要判断一个字段是否为NULL时,可以使用IS NULL关键字来完成。例如,我们可以使用简单的查询语句来判断一个字段是否为NULL:
SELECT * FROM table_name WHERE column_name IS NULL;
同样地,如果我们想判断一个字段是否为空值,可以使用以下查询语句:
SELECT * FROM table_name WHERE column_name = '';
在这种情况下,我们使用了''表示空值。需要注意的是,不同的数据库系统可能对空值的表示方式有所不同,有些可能使用NULL,而有些可能使用空字符串。因此,在实际使用中,需要根据具体的数据库系统进行调整。
此外,还可以使用COALESCE函数来判断字段是否为NULL或者为空。COALESCE函数可以接受多个参数,在遇到NULL时返回第一个非NULL的值。因此,可以使用COALESCE函数来将NULL或者空值转化为其他特定的值,然后进行判断。例如,我们可以使用以下查询语句来判断一个字段是否为NULL或者空:
SELECT * FROM table_name WHERE COALESCE(column_name, '') = '';
在这种情况下,如果字段是NULL或者空,COALESCE函数会将其转化为空字符串,然后与''进行比较。
总而言之,判断SQL中的字段是否为NULL或者空可以使用IS NULL关键字或者比较运算符进行判断。同时,还可以使用COALESCE函数来进行转化和比较。根据具体的需求和数据库系统,选择合适的方法来判断字段的状态。
4、sqlserver条件判断语句
SQL Server是一种常用的关系型数据库管理系统,它支持使用条件判断语句来实现数据查询和操作。条件判断语句在SQL Server中被广泛应用,它们允许我们根据不同的条件来筛选和操作数据,从而实现定制化的查询和数据处理。
在SQL Server中,条件判断语句主要通过WHERE子句来实现。WHERE子句允许我们根据指定的条件来从表中检索数据,只有满足条件的数据行才会被返回。常见的条件判断运算符包括等于(=)、大于(>)、小于(=)、小于等于(<=)和不等于()等。此外,我们还可以使用逻辑运算符(例如AND、OR、NOT)组合多个条件来实现更复杂的查询。
除了WHERE子句,SQL Server还提供了其他条件判断语句的使用方式。例如,我们可以使用CASE语句来实现根据不同条件返回不同结果的逻辑判断。使用CASE语句可以在查询结果中添加自定义的列,并根据条件给出相应的值。这在对数据进行分类汇总或者创建计算字段时非常有用。
此外,SQL Server还支持使用IF语句和WHILE循环语句等实现条件判断和循环控制。IF语句可用于在存储过程或触发器中根据条件执行特定的代码块,而WHILE循环语句允许我们重复执行一段代码,直到条件不再满足。
SQL Server的条件判断语句为我们提供了灵活和强大的数据查询和处理能力。熟练掌握条件判断语句的使用,能够更加高效地操作和管理数据库。通过合理的条件判断,我们能够快速获取所需的数据,并根据需求进行相应的处理和分析,提高工作效率。
综上所述,SQL Server的条件判断语句是实现数据查询和操作的重要工具。掌握条件判断语句的使用方法,能够让我们更好地利用SQL Server的功能,提高数据处理的效率和准确性。
本文地址:https://gpu.xuandashi.com/87605.html,转载请说明来源于:渲大师
声明:本站部分内容来自网络,如无特殊说明或标注,均为本站原创发布。如若本站内容侵犯了原著者的合法权益,可联系我们进行处理。分享目的仅供大家学习与参考,不代表本站立场!